Abstract
STUDY OBJECTIVES Early evidence with transvenous phrenic nerve stimulation (PNS) demonstrates improved disease severity and quality of life (QOL) in patients with central sleep apnea (CSA). The goal of this analysis is to evaluate the complete prospective experience with PNS in order to better characterize its efficacy and safety, including in patients with concomitant heart failure (HF). METHODS Using pooled individual data from the pilot (n = 57) and pivotal (n = 151) studies of the remedē System in patients with predominant moderate to severe CSA, we evaluated 12-month safety and 6- and 12-month effectiveness based on polysomnography data, QOL, and cardiac function. RESULTS Among 208 combined patients (June 2010 to May 2015), a remedē device implant was successful in 197 patients (95%), 50/57 pilot study patients (88%) and 147/151 pivotal trial patients (97%). The pooled cohort included patients with CSA of various etiologies, and 141 (68%) had concomitant HF. PNS reduced apnea-hypopnea index (AHI) at 6 months by a median of -22.6 episodes/h (25th and 75th percentile; -38.6 and -8.4, respectively) (median 58% reduction from baseline, P < .001). Improvement in sleep variables was maintained through 12 months of follow-up. In patients with HF and ejection fraction ≤ 45%, PNS was associated with improvement in systolic function from 27.0% (23.3, 36.0) to 31.1% (24.0, 41.5) at 12 months (P = .003). In the entire cohort, improvement in QOL was concordant with amelioration of sleep measures. CONCLUSIONS Transvenous PNS significantly improves CSA severity, sleep quality, ventricular function, and QOL regardless of HF status. Improvements, which are independent of patient compliance, are sustained at 1 year and are associated with acceptable safety.

Abstract
Extracellular vesicles (EVs) are a heterogeneous population of submicron-sized structures released during the activation, proliferation, or apoptosis of various types of cells. Due to their size, their role in cell-to-cell communication in cancer is currently being discussed. In blood, the most abundant population of EVs is platelet-derived EVs (PEVs). The aim of this study was to estimate the absolute number and the origin of EVs in the blood of healthy dogs and of dogs with various types of cancer. The EV absolute number and cellular origin were examined by flow cytometry technique. EVs were classified on the basis of surface annexin V expression (phosphatidylserine PS+) and co-expression of specific cellular markers (CD61, CD45, CD3, CD21). The number of PEVs was significantly higher in dogs with cancer (median: 409/µL, range: 42-2748/µL vs. median: 170/µL, range: 101-449/µL in controls). The numbers of EVs derived from leukocytes (control median: 86/µL, range: 40-240/µL; cancer median: 443/µL, range: 44-3 352/µL) and T cells (control median: 5/µL, range: 2-66/µL; cancer median: 108/µL, range: 3-1735/µL) were higher in dogs with neoplasia compared to healthy controls. The estimation of PEV and leukocyte-derived EV counts may provide a useful biological marker in dogs with cancer.

Abstract
BACKGROUND High-energy implantable cardioverter-defibrillator (ICD) therapy may increase serum troponin (cTnI) concentration. Aims: We aimed to assess an impact of cTnI concentration after ICD high-energy therapy on mortality. METHODS A total of 150 patients aged 64.2 +/- 12.8 years admitted to the Emergency Departments (EDs) due to at least one electrical shock during the last 24 hours with measured serum cTnI concentration at admission were included. Age, gender, comorbidities, shocks' numbers, therapy appropriateness, serum creatinine concentration, and left ventricular ejection fraction were noted for the retrospective analysis. Survival was obtained using the personal identification numbers (PESEL), on November 2018 until death or a period of three years had elapsed (1057 days). RESULTS cTnI concentration was increased in 92 (61.3%) patients. The mortality rate was related to age - HR: 1.04, 95% CI: 1.01-1.08, p = 0.026; increased cTnI concentration - HR: 2.88, 95% CI: 1.30-6.37, p = 0.009; diabetes - HR: 2.19, 95% CI: 1.09-4.39, p = 0.027; ischemic heart disease - HR: 2.96, 95% CI: 1.11-7.87, p = 0.030, serum creatinine concentration - HR: 2.17, 95% CI: 1.18-4.00, p = 0.013; LVEF (HR 0.95, 95% CI: 0.91-0.99, p = 0.009), and previous or current CABG or PCI (HR: 0.38, 95% CI: 0.15-0.96, p = 0.040 and HR: 0.29, 95% CI: 0.13-0.65, p = 0.003, respectively). CONCLUSIONS Increased mortality rate in patients with ICD shocks is multifactorial. Increased cTnI concentration at ED admission, but not the number of ICD shocks, is an independent marker of higher long-term mortality.

Abstract
The aim of this study was to evaluate the epidemiology, clinical and laboratory characteristics of canine lymphomas as well as some aspects of treatment outcomes. The study was conducted on Boxer dogs with lymphoma diagnosed by cytology and immunocytochemistry (CD3 and CD79 alpha). During the study period, lymphoma was diagnosed in 63 Boxers; 86.8% were T-cell (based on the Kiel classification: small clear cell lymphoma, pleomorphic small cell lymphoma, pleomorphic mixed T-cell lymphoma, pleomorphic large T-cell lymphoma, lymphoblastic lymphoma/acute lymphoblastic leukaemia) and 13.2% were B-cell lymphomas (according to the Kiel classification: B-cell chronic lymphocytic leukaemia, centroblastic/centroblastic polymorphic lymphoma). Overall survival (OS) was significantly longer in dogs with low-grade than with high-grade lymphoma (median OS of 6.8 and 4.7 months, respectively; P = 0.024). OS was not influenced by WHO clinical stage, WHO clinical substage, presence of splenomegaly, early administration of glucocorticoids or the time from the first presentation to the beginning of chemotherapy. There are no significant differences in clinical and laboratory parameters between low-grade and high-grade lymphomas. Boxer dogs are predisposed to T-cell lymphoma, with a predominance of high-grade tumour, especially pleomorphic, mixed small and large T-cell subtype. It is possible that Boxer dogs may respond less favourably to chemotherapy than patients of other breeds.

Abstract
BACKGROUND Patients with central sleep apnea (CSA) have recently been shown to have improved sleep metrics and quality of life (QoL) with phrenic nerve stimulation (PNS). AIMS The aim of this study was to report the results of a partnership between cardiology, sleep medicine, and electrophysiology in a single clinical center as well as the enrollment, implantation, and follow‑up experience demonstrating both the safety and efficacy of PNS. METHODS This analysis included data from the pilot and pivotal trials investigating the effect of PNS using an implantable transvenous system in patients with CSA. We present our experience and data on the enrollment processes, implantation feasibility and safety, sleep indices, and QoL at 6 and 12 months of follow‑up. RESULTS Between June 2010 and May 2015, cardiology patients were prescreened and 588 of them were sent for in‑home sleep test. Ninety‑six patients were referred for polysomnographic studies, and 33 were enrolled and had an implant attempt, with 31 successfully receiving an implant. The apnea-hypopnea index was reduced in the pilot trial (mean [SD] of 48.7 [15.5] events/h to 22.5 [13.2] events/h; P <0.001) and in the pivotal trial (mean [SD] of 48.3 [18.8] events/h to 26.0 [21.9] events/h; P <0.001). Improvement in QoL was also observed. CONCLUSIONS We showed that PNS improved sleep metrics and QoL in patients with CSA, which is a result of multiple factors, including a comprehensive coordination between cardiology, sleep medicine, and electrophysiology. This ensures appropriate patient identification leading to safe implantation and full patient compliance during follow‑up visits.

Abstract
Background Central sleep apnea (CSA) is a breathing disorder caused by the intermittent absence of central respiratory drive. Transvenous phrenic nerve stimulation is a new therapeutic option, recently approved by the FDA , for the treatment of CSA. Objective To describe the technique used to implant the transvenous phrenic nerve stimulation system (the remedē System, Respicardia, Inc). Methods The remedē System is placed in the pectoral region, typically on the right side. A single stimulation lead is placed in either the left pericardiophrenic vein (PPV) or the right brachiocephalic vein (RBC). A sensing lead is placed into the azygous vein to detect respiration. Results In the remedē System Pivotal trial, 147 of 151 (97%) patients were successfully implanted with the system. Sixty‐two percent of stimulation leads were placed in the PPV and 35% in the RBC. Mean procedure time was 2.7 ± 0.8 hours and 94% of patients were free from implant‐related serious adverse events through 6 months. Conclusion In patients with CSA, transvenous phrenic nerve stimulation is an effective and safe therapy with an implant procedure similar to that of cardiac implantable electronic devices.

Abstract
BACKGROUND Seat belt use is the single most effective means of reducing fatal injuries in road traffic accidents. The presence of a cardiac implantable electronic device (CIED) might influence seat belt-related behaviors due to the physical proximity of the seat belt and left subclavian area in which the device is usually implanted. Understanding the underlying mechanisms of improper seat belt use may improve safety of these patients. METHODS We performed a prospective study using a structured questionnaire with 120 CIED recipients (age, 63.9 ± 10.9 years) attending a pacing outpatient clinic. All study participants were active drivers and predominantly male. The majority of patients (79%) had undergone high-energy device implantation. RESULTS We found that 18% of study participants do not fasten seat belts on a regular basis or use the seat belt in an atypical fashion (such as under the armpit). Moderate or high level of discomfort from the interaction between seat belt and CIED was present in 27%, while more than half (51%) were afraid of seat belt-induced CIED damage. In multifactorial analysis, we found the following independent predictors of improper seat belt use: (1) at least moderate level of discomfort at the CIED site (P = 0.02); (2) fear of CIED damage (P = 0.009); and (3) irregular seat belt use prior to CIED implantation (P = 0.037). CONCLUSIONS Improper seat belt-related behaviors are common in CIED recipients. They arise from previous habits and from CIED-related physical and psychological factors. Patients' education regarding the importance and safety of proper seat belt use is a priority.

Abstract
OBJECTIVE Introduction: Inappropriate shocks in patients with an implantable cardioverter-defibrillator (ICD) are associated with significant psychological and physical consequences and increased long-term mortality. The aim: To assess predictors associated with inappropriate high-energy discharges of implantable cardioverter-defibrillators. PATIENTS AND METHODS Material and Methods: Retrospective data analysis of 150 patients aged 64.2±12.8 years (84.7% male) admitted to the Hospital Emergency Department due to at least one cardioverter-defibrillator discharge was performed. All of the discharges were inappropriate in the group of 33 patients, and in the group of 117 patients at least one discharge was appropriate. The following data: age, gender, concomitant diseases, type of ICD implantation (primary vs. secondary prevention), type of discharge, number of discharges, serum potassium, and sodium concentration were collected. RESULTS Results: Patients with only inappropriate discharges were younger, significantly more often had chronic atrial fibrillation, a significantly higher number of discharges, and ischaemic cardiomyopathy. Logistic regression analysis revealed that the occurrence of only inappropriate discharges was related to the number of discharges over three, the age of patients below 60 years, the serum sodium concentration between 135 mEq/L and 142 mEq/L, and the primary type of prevention of sudden cardiac death. CONCLUSION Conclusions: 1. Predictors of inappropriate discharges include: age, serum sodium concentration, and primary type of indications for cardioverter-defibrillator implantation. 2. Further research is necessary to determine the influence of disturbances in the sodium economy on the occurrence of appropriate and inappropriate interventions of implantable cardioverter-defibrillators.

Abstract
Enlarged lymph nodes are frequently examined cytologically in dogs and metastatic lymphadenomegaly of various origin is a common cytological finding in these cases. In this study we aimed to examine epidemiological data, and to determine factors affecting the location of neoplastic metastases in the lymph nodes. Samples for cytological examination were obtained by fine-needle biopsy (FNB) of enlarged lymph nodes and stained with Giemsa solution. Cases meeting the following criteria were enrolled in the study: lymphadenomegaly detected in clinical examination, presence of primary mass confirmed by cytopathology or histopathology as a solid malignant tumour, and cytological diagnosis of metastatic tumour. Cytological pattern of lymph node involvement was classified as low, medium and massive. During study period 125 dogs met the eligibility criteria, with age ranged from 1.8 to 19 years. No sex predisposition to particular types of tumors was observed, except for adenocarcinoma which was diagnosed in females more often. Metastatic tumors were various in origin, with predominance of mast cell tumors, adenocarcinomas, and melanomas. Massive involvement predominated in all lymph nodes affected. Neoplastic lymphadenomegally is recognized usually in older dogs, with female predisposition related to dissemination of mammary cancers. Mast cell tumor, adenocarcinoma and melanoma are the most common causes of metastatic lymphadenomegaly, and in the vast majority of the cases massive lymph node involvement is observed.

Abstract
OBJECTIVE Introduction: Implantable cardioverter-defibrillators (ICD) improve prognosis in patients with malignant ventricular arrhythmias. Patients with ICD represent a significant proportion of all Emergency Department (ED) admissions. The number of these visits due to the high-energy therapy or antitachycardia pacing (ATP) delivered by the implanted cardioverter-defibrillator is constantly increasing. The aim: To present the prevalence and type of therapeutic interventions of an ICD in patients admitted to ED in 2014-2017 at two medical centers covering approx. 400 000 residents. PATIENTS AND METHODS Materials and methods: The patients' documentation was analyzed to find patients admitted to emergency department because of the suspicion of the ventricular arrhythmias' therapy delivered by ICD. RESULTS Results: In most cases adequate high-energy therapies due to life-threatening ventricular arrhythmias were the reason for hospitalization. We identified 126 patients aged 63.0±12.0 years, 108 (86&) of male and 18 (14&) of female. Among 171 ED admissions 6 were associated with ATP and 149 with high-energy therapy, 10 cases presented with VT without therapies, 5 with fantom shocks and in one case the patient had only a pacemaker but not ICD. The number of ICD shocks ranged from 1 to 108. Inadequate ICD discharges were found in 26 (17.4&) of high energy therapies. CONCLUSION Conclusions:1. The number of patients with ICD admitted to Emergency Department due to the initiation of high-energy or anti-tachyarrhythmic therapy has been steadily increasing in recent years. 2. In most cases, the reason for the admissions are adequate high-energy therapies, i.e. ICD discharges that disrupt the potentially life threatening arrhythmia. 3. Accurate medical history, the possibility of assessing the heart rate stored in the ICD memory during its intervention form the basis for establishing a plan of action in patients with ICD.

Abstract
Malignant lymphomas are one of the most common malignant tumours occurring in dogs. The basic method of lymphoma diagnosis in human, as well as in canine oncology is histopathology supported by immunohistochemistry. It was suggested that in veterinary medicine excisional biopsy of lymph node and histopathology should be considered only where the cytologic diagnosis is equivocal or needs to be confirmed. There are at least three basic reasons for which cytological examination ought to be accepted as a sufficient and reliable diagnostic method for lymphoma in dogs. Firstly, most dog owners consider the fine-needle biopsy as an acceptable non-harmful method of sample collection. Secondly, an increasing number of studies recommend cytology as an accurate test for diagnosing and subtyping canine lymphoma. Finally, the vast majority of canine lymphoma subtypes belong to 4-5 categories characterized by a typical cytological picture. Immunocytochemical staining of cytological smears gives new diagnostic possibilities, such as detection of markers better characterizing given growth or a potential goal for target therapy in individual cases (for example inhibitors of platelet-derived growth factor).

Abstract
Extracellular vesicles (EVs) are a heterogeneous group of structures which can be classified into smaller in size and relatively homogenous exosomes (EXSMs)—spherical fragments of lipid bilayers from inner cell compartments—and bigger in size ectosomes (ECSMs)—a direct consequence of cell-membrane blebbing. EVs can be found in body fluids of healthy individuals. Their number increases in cancer and other pathological conditions. EVs can originate from various cell types, including leukocytes, erythrocytes, thrombocytes, and neoplastic cells. Platelet microparticles (PMPs) are the most abundant population of EVs in blood. It is well documented that PMPs, being a crucial element of EVs signaling, are involved in tumor growth, metastasis, and angiogenesis and may participate in the development of multidrug resistance by tumor cells. The aim of this review is to present the role of PMPs in carcinogenesis. The biology and functions of PMPs with a particular emphasis on the most recent scientific reports on EV properties are also characterized.

Abstract
Malignant lymphomas are one of the most common malignancies occurring in dogs; among them T-cell tumours are less commonly recognized. Recently, many authors have recommended cytology as a sufficient diagnostic method for canine lymphomas, especially if supported by immunocytochemistry or flow cytometry. The aim of the study was to characterize animal-dependent risk factors in canine T-cell lymphomas (TCLs) in Poland, including specific cytological subtypes. Determination of the type and subtype of the tumour was made based on the updated Kiel cytological classification adopted for dogs as previously described. Two breeds turned out predisposed to TCL (dog de Bordeaux and Boxer) while no predisposition to B-cell lymphoma could be evidenced. Dogs with low-grade lymphoma were significantly older than those with high-grade lymphoma.

Abstract
Late onset cardiac tamponade is a rare and particularly challenging (both from diagnostic and management perspectives) complication of intracardiac lead implantation. We present a case of a late tamponade leading to cardiogenic shock, which occurred 1,164 days after implantable cardioverter-defibrillator (ICD) implantation. Open repair revealed unusual and, to our knowledge, not yet reported mechanism of the disease. A pressure sore caused by an ICD lead was found in the parietal layer of pericardium with no visible damage to the visceral layer. Conservative management in the described clinical scenario could be fatal, thus awareness of this pathomechanism of tamponade is critical.

Abstract
Feline injection site sarcomas (FISS) are malignant neoplasms of mesenchymal origin which arise in sites of injections in cats. The prevalence is estimated between 1 in 1000 and 1 in 10 000 vaccinations in the United Kingdom. The aim of this study was to estimate the incidence of FISS in Poland and to analyse clinical aspects and histological and cytological features of injection site sarcomas. In our study the prevalence of FISS was 0.16% (16 FISS on 10.000 of cats) in feline patients in one of a veterinary surgery which conducts the general practice and 85 on 10.000 cats in a practice focused on veterinary oncology. The most typical microscopic features of FISS found in the present analysis were: the presence of perilesional scarring and inflammation, aggregates of lymphocytes at the tumour periphery, moderate but usually marked cellular pleomorphism and intralesional necrosis. The most typical cytologic features of FISS found in present study were: the presence of neutrophils, marked cellular pleomorphism, the presence of lymphocytes and macrophages, the presence of extremely large nuclei in the neoplastic cells, and high sample cellularity.

Abstract
Large granular lymphomas (LGLs) comprise a specific group of lymphomas regardless of classifi- cation scheme. An LGL consists of cells that show less or more mature morphology, but typically neoplastic cells possess cytoplasmic azurophilic granules clearly visible during cytological examin- ation. The aim of the present study was to present clinical and cytological data on large granular lymphomas in cats and to analyses the therapeutic responses in treated cases. During the period from 2012 to 2014 six cats were as having large granular lymphoma. In one cat a nasal form of LGL was recognized, a systemic form was recognized in another cat, and in four cases an alimentary form was recognized. Cellular samples for cytopathology were collected from the cat with nasal cavity mass, from the enlarged mandibular lymph node and thoracic cavity from second cat, and in four cats from the abdominal mass during ultrasound-assisted fine-needle biopsy. Therapy was introduced in 5 of the 6 cats. In two cases palliative therapy with glucocorticoids was conducted, in two cases chemotherapy with COP protocol, and therapy with masitinib in one case. The median of survival time for cats treated with anticancer therapy was 9 months, the median of survival time for cats treated with glucocorticoids was 1.5 months. In conclusion, large granular lymphomas, especially the alimentary form, are a relatively common type of lymphoma in cats. Simple diagnostic methods such as clinical examination, imaging techniques and routine cytology are sufficient in majority of cases. Despite aggressive behavior and poor general prognosis, conventional chemotherapy lead to a good response in some treated cats regardless of anatomic form and histologic grade of malignancy.

Abstract
AIMS Periodic breathing with central sleep apnoea (CSA) is common in heart failure patients and is associated with poor quality of life and increased risk of morbidity and mortality. We conducted a prospective, non-randomized, acute study to determine the feasibility of using unilateral transvenous phrenic nerve stimulation for the treatment of CSA in heart failure patients. METHODS AND RESULTS Thirty-one patients from six centres underwent attempted transvenous lead placement. Of these, 16 qualified to undergo two successive nights of polysomnography-one night with and one night without phrenic nerve stimulation. Comparisons were made between the two nights using the following indices: apnoea-hypopnoea index (AHI), central apnoea index (CAI), obstructive apnoea index (OAI), hypopnoea index, arousal index, and 4% oxygen desaturation index (ODI4%). Patients underwent phrenic nerve stimulation from either the right brachiocephalic vein (n = 8) or the left brachiocephalic or pericardiophrenic vein (n = 8). Therapy period was (mean ± SD) 251 ± 71 min. Stimulation resulted in significant improvement in the AHI [median (inter-quartile range); 45 (39-59) vs. 23 (12-27) events/h, P = 0.002], CAI [27 (11-38) vs. 1 (0-5) events/h, P≤ 0.001], arousal index [32 (20-42) vs. 12 (9-27) events/h, P = 0.001], and ODI4% [31 (22-36) vs. 14 (7-20) events/h, P = 0.002]. No significant changes occurred in the OAI or hypopnoea index. Two adverse events occurred (lead thrombus and episode of ventricular tachycardia), though neither was directly related to phrenic nerve stimulation therapy. CONCLUSION Unilateral transvenous phrenic nerve stimulation significantly reduces episodes of CSA and restores a more natural breathing pattern in patients with heart failure. This approach may represent a novel therapy for CSA and warrants further study.

Abstract
BACKGROUND In patients with systemic scleroderma (SSc), clinically evident cardiac involvement is recognized to be a poor prognostic factor. The aim of the study was to evaluate electrocardiographic changes, parameters of heart rate variability (HRV), and heart rate turbulence (HRT) in patients with SSc without evident symptoms of heart disease. METHODS A group of 27 patients with SSc were subjected to standard electrocardiography (ECG) examination and 24-hour Holter monitoring. Analysis of HRV in time and frequency domains, HRT, and echocardiography were also performed. RESULTS Holter monitoring revealed a larger number of premature supraventricular contractions (PSVCs), as well as premature ventricular contractions (PVCs) in the patients with systemic scleroderma, as compared with the control group. Moreover, the SSc patients showed decreased parameters of time and frequency domains, as referred to the controls, especially during night hours. In four patients, abnormal HRT values were present. On echocardiography, only slight changes were found, however in five patients left ventricle diastolic dysfunction was diagnosed. CONCLUSIONS The noninvasive electrocardiographic methods seems to be useful for detecting early heart involvement in course of SSc and could be recommended for routine used in clinical practice. Significance of HRT analysis in patients with SSc needs further elucidation.
